Accutane Treatment
+
Accutane Treatment is a prescription acne therapy using isotretinoin, taken daily for several months. It reduces oil production, helps clear severe acne, and requires medical supervision, pregnancy precautions, and monitoring for side effects such as liver function and mood changes.
Acne
+
Acne is a skin condition where hair follicles and oil glands clog, causing pimples, blackheads, or red bumps. A service for acne typically includes cleansing, topical treatments, guidance on skincare routines, and sometimes prescription medications or in-office procedures.
Acne Scars
+
Acne Scars is a cosmetic treatment that reduces or smooths scarred skin left from acne. It involves procedures like laser, microneedling, or chemical peels to improve texture and appearance, with varying recovery times and results.
Acne Treatment
+
Acne Treatment helps clear pimples and prevent new breakouts. It usually includes cleansing, topical medications or antibiotics, and sometimes light therapy or procedures chosen by a clinician based on skin type and acne severity.

Seborrheic Dermatitis
+
Seborrheic Dermatitis is a common skin condition causing red, flaky, itchy patches mainly on scalp, face, or body folds. It involves overgrowth of yeast and an inflammatory response; treatment usually includes gentle cleansing, medicated shampoos or creams.
Skin Biopsy
+
A skin biopsy is a quick medical test where a small piece of skin is taken, usually with a tiny blade or punch, to examine under a microscope and diagnose skin conditions or check for abnormalities.
Skin Cancer
+
Skin Cancer is a medical condition where skin cells grow abnormally, usually due to sun exposure. It involves checking skin for unusual spots, possible biopsies, and treatments like surgery, cream therapy, or radiation to remove or destroy cancer cells.

Topical Chemotherapy
+
Topical chemotherapy is cancer medicine applied directly to the skin or mucous membranes to kill fast-growing cells in that area. It’s typically used for skin cancers or precancerous spots and may involve creams or gels prescribed by a clinician, with monitoring for side effects.
Tretinoin Cream
+
Tretinoin Cream is a topical medicine used on the skin to treat acne and improve texture. It helps skin shed dead cells and promotes new cell growth, but can cause irritation, redness, or peeling as your skin adjusts; use as prescribed.
